Function: gnus-get-split-value
gnus-get-split-value is a byte-compiled function defined in
gnus-sum.el.gz.
Signature
(gnus-get-split-value METHODS)
Documentation
Return a value based on the split METHODS.
Source Code
;; Defined in /usr/src/emacs/lisp/gnus/gnus-sum.el.gz
(defun gnus-get-split-value (methods)
"Return a value based on the split METHODS."
(let (split-name method result match)
(when methods
(with-current-buffer gnus-original-article-buffer
(save-restriction
(nnheader-narrow-to-headers)
(while (and methods (not split-name))
(goto-char (point-min))
(setq method (pop methods))
(setq match (car method))
(when (cond
((stringp match)
;; Regular expression.
(ignore-errors
(re-search-forward match nil t)))
((functionp match)
;; Function.
(save-restriction
(widen)
(setq result (funcall match gnus-newsgroup-name))))
((consp match)
;; Form.
(save-restriction
(widen)
(setq result (eval match t)))))
(setq split-name (cdr method))
(cond ((stringp result)
(push (expand-file-name
result gnus-article-save-directory)
split-name))
((consp result)
(setq split-name (append result split-name)))))))))
(nreverse split-name)))
